Benjamin Button Musical Enchants West End with Heartfelt Adaptation
The stage adaptation of F. Scott Fitzgerald's tale captivates audiences with its unique narrative and stirring folk score.
- The musical relocates the story from Baltimore to Cornwall, adding a fresh cultural backdrop to the narrative.
- John Dagleish stars as Benjamin Button, portraying the character's reverse aging journey with subtlety and emotion.
- Clare Foster delivers a standout performance as Elowen, Benjamin's love interest, bringing depth to their poignant romance.
- The production features a versatile cast of actor-musicians, enhancing the folk-inspired score with dynamic performances.
- Critics praise the musical for its emotional resonance and innovative adaptation, offering a new perspective on the classic story.
